Latest Patents

Among his latest patents is a groundbreaking technique for the laser-based cutting of transparent components for electronic devices. This patent discloses laser-based techniques that rely on the modification of transparent substrates followed by chemical etching. These methods are suitable for a variety of transparent substrates, enhancing the design and functionality of electronic devices. Another notable patent is for a Milanese band, which is a metallic mesh material designed to form a portion of a band or securing strap for wearable electronic devices. This innovative band includes a magnetic tab that secures the wearable device to the user's wrist, showcasing Van Dyke's focus on user-friendly design.
